Bistron — Modern Norrländsk Bistro on Norra Strandgatan

4.3 (700)

Seasonal Norrländska flavours in a warm, theatre-adjacent bistro — seafood, game and thoughtful pairings on Luleå’s Norra Strandgatan.

Bistron is a modern bistro on Norra Strandgatan in Luleå, sharing a foyer with Norrbottensteatern and offering seasonally driven dishes rooted in northern Swedish ingredients. Expect a lively yet intimate dining room, a menu that ranges from refined seafood and game to comfort bistro plates, and a curated wine list — popular for pre- and post-theatre meals and weekend evenings.

Local tips

  • Book ahead for dinner, especially on theatre nights and weekends; the restaurant shares a foyer with Norrbottensteatern and fills quickly.
  • Try a seafood starter such as pilgrimsmussla or a local fish main when in season to experience the kitchen’s coastal focus.
  • Lunchtime offers shorter service and set-lunch value — a good option for a business meal or a quick tasting of local flavours.
  • Mention any dietary needs when booking; the kitchen provides vegetarian, vegan and gluten-aware options when requested.

Getting There

  • Public bus

    Local city buses serve central Luleå with regular frequency; ride times from the central bus hub to the Norra Hamn area typically take 8–15 minutes depending on route and time of day, services run frequently during daytime hours and less often late evening, single fares are paid with contactless card or local transit app and typically cost around 30–45 SEK per person; buses may be limited late at night.

  • Taxi / Rideshare

    Taxi from central Luleå or the railway station to Norra Strandgatan generally takes 6–12 minutes depending on traffic; expect a fare in the range of 100–200 SEK for typical daytime trips, with higher prices during peak hours or night-time theatre events; taxis offer door-to-door convenience and are useful when carrying luggage or dressing for an evening out.

  • Walking from central area

    A pedestrian approach from the central shopping streets to the quay is comfortably walkable in about 10–20 minutes depending on pace; the route is on paved streets and promenades and is accessible in clear conditions, but in winter allow extra time for icy surfaces and dress for the cold.

Where the North Meets the Plate

Bistron is a kitchen built around northern produce and coastal generosity. The menu pivots on local signatures such as fjällröding, Kalixlöjrom and wild game, presented with contemporary techniques and global accents. Dishes alternate between restrained, ingredient-led starters and richer main courses — think delicate shellfish preparations alongside confited game and hearty, carefully sourced beef — with desserts and classics adapted to the restaurant’s modern-bistro sensibility.

Interior Character and Nightlife Energy

The dining room sits adjacent to the theatre foyer, creating a pleasant blend of after-show bustle and cozy table service. Interiors favour warm materials and comfortable seating that suit both intimate dinners and larger groups; on weekends the atmosphere opens up into a bar vibe with later service and a livelier crowd. Lighting and layout keep the space welcoming for anything from a business lunch to a relaxed evening with friends.

Menus, Pairings and Seasonal Focus

Bistron’s offerings change with the seasons, balancing a lunch service with a more expansive evening menu. The kitchen highlights local seafood and forest produce when available and supplements those items with international influences — for example, a shellfish course with aromatic Asian-inspired sauces or Nordic game served with preserved-flavour accompaniments. The wine and drinks list is curated to complement both delicate and robust plates, with options for pairing across price points.

Relations with the Neighbourhood

Located at the quay in Norra Hamn and sharing space with Norrbottensteatern, Bistron benefits from theatrical footfall and a waterside setting. The connection to the theatre shapes the restaurant’s rhythm: quieter weekday lunches and early evenings, then a busier, animated scene coinciding with performances and weekend dining. The position by the water adds a subtle maritime influence to the menu and the room’s outlook, particularly during long summer evenings.

Service Style and Practical Character

Service at Bistron is a professional, warm approach aimed at guiding guests through seasonal choices and pairings; meals can be paced for a quick business lunch or stretched into a long multi-course evening. The kitchen’s repertoire ranges from approachable classics — burgers and pancakes appear alongside elevated tasting plates — to more refined, multi-component dishes that showcase technique and provenance.
